Collective Bodies. Forms of Collectivity is part of Hello Darkness 2026.
BASE’s public program: a project of research, experimentation, and cultural production that invites us to consider darkness as a fertile space for possibility, relation, and transformation.
Through a multifaceted calendar of events, performances, talks, participatory practices, and moments of listening, HELLO DARKNESS brings visual arts, design, music, theory, technologies, and community practices into dialogue, configuring itself as an open public space capable of welcoming artists, researchers, and communities experimenting with alternative forms of cultural production.
